Phil Porter

Phil is one of the founders of InterPlay. He is a teacher, performer, writer, and organizer. With Cynthia Winton-Henry he is the co-founder of WING IT! Performance Ensemble, and has written several books, some in collaboration with Cynthia, including Having It All: Body, Mind, Heart & Spirit Together Again at Last and The Slightly Mad Rantings of a Body Intellectual Part One. Phil is particularly interested in the use of InterPlay in organizational life, and believes that InterPlay can be a powerful tool to create communities of diversity and peace.

Soyinka Rahim

Soyinka Rahim, founder and director of OurThing Arts Company, is a Certified InterPlay Leader. Soyinka was born and raised in Oakland, California in an Afrocentric family that explored holistic thinking, power to the people, the world’s religions, and many different art forms. Soyinka has channeled her experiences in dance, music, theater, poetry and song into facilitating Movement Meditation and Interplay/Body Wisdom with diverse groups of children and adults in the U.S. and abroad. “Since we all deal with fear, doubt, shame and disappointment,” says Soyinka, “it’s important to make opportunities to play, laugh, celebrate and love one another through this human experience.”
